Fragment of Cast Glass

Place of OriginRoman Empire
Date1st century CE
DimensionsL: 2 1/8 in. (5.3 cm); W: 3/4 in. (2.0 cm)
MediumMold-pressed monochrome glass
ClassificationGlass
Credit LineGift of Edward Drummond Libbey
Object number
1923.1595
Not on View
DescriptionThis opaque cobalt blue glass fragment features a molded design in the form of a curving acanthus leaf. The edges are cut to follow the leaf’s shape.
